Carbs, carbs, and more carbs! Also known as: breakfast at Kona Cafe.

I know I mentioned before that I'm not much of a breakfast eater. Eric loves all breakfast food, so I try to indulge him occasionally.

We made the short walk from our room to Kona Cafe, checking in on the way over. A few minutes after we arrived, we were escorted to a half round booth, peacefully away from everybody! I ordered a wasabi bloody Mary to drink. Now I love wasabi and I love bloody Mary's, so this should have been fantastic. It wasn't. I couldn't find the wasabi taste in it, all I could taste was black pepper. Huge chunks of it. I was literally *chewing* large chunks of black pepper every time I took a drink. I'm not a person to complain or send anything back (unless it's absolutely inedible), so I just sipped (and chewed) at my drink until it was about half gone.

523568

Eric ordered the Polynesian Red Eye - a combination of coconut rum, Liliko'i juice and grenadine - and a press pot of coffee. His drink was considerably more successful, the sip I had of it was delightfully sweet and boozy - a great contrast from the mouthful of black pepper chunks in my drink.

523569

For my entree, I chose to order the Macadamia nut pancakes with sausage. When my plate arrived, I was surprised to find THREE large pancakes, topped with a large dollop of Macadamia nut butter and pineapple sauce. The pancakes were heavenly - light and fluffy, but still loaded with toasted Macadamia nuts. They were plenty sweet enough that I didn't add syrup at all. I managed to eat about half of them before I couldn't stomach any more. The sausage was also delicious, plump and flavorful without being greasy.

523575

Eric chose to order Tonga Toast with spiced ham (which is actually Spam) on the side. He seemed to enjoy it, but I found it way too sweet for my taste.

523576

Eric also ordered a side of Smoked Gouda Grits for us to share. Now these were fantastic! The grits were creamy and the smokiness of the cheese really added a nice layer of flavor. I really appreciated the savoriness of this dish.

523577

Feeling stuffed, we paid our bill and headed to Animal Kingdom for the day.

Our gluttony really has no bounds - aka - dinner at Yak and Yeti.

We had a fun day at Animal Kingdom, where we deliberately had no snacks to prepare ourselves for dinner. We checked in for our 5:15 reservation right on time and within a few minutes, we were led to a wonderfully peaceful table near the windows.

I ordered a Big Bamboo - Don Q Coconut Rum, Don Q Cristal Rum, Banana Liqueur, and Tropical Fruit Juices. It was smooth and sweet and delicious.. and it went down way too fast.

523583

Eric selected the Pink Himalayan - Tanqueray Gin, Ruby Red Grapefruit Juice, Passion Fruit and Lemon Grass Flavors, Salt Rim. I'm not really sure why he ordered this, he doesn't care for gin. I had a sip and although I don't care for pink grapefruit juice, I liked this drink. I found it very refreshing.

523584

This is where things *started* getting out of hand. We agreed to share the Ahi Tuna Nachos - Sushi grade Ahi tuna, Asian slaw, crispy fried wontons, wasabi aioli, sweet soy glaze. I've seen people rave over this dish for years, but we've never ordered it. I'm kicking myself for not having tried it sooner! The fried wontons stayed nice and crisp, despite the absolute mountain of toppings. Everything in this dish worked fantastically together!

523585

Eric decided he also needed an order of Pork Pot stickers. He thoroughly enjoyed these. To me, they tasted like any other potstickers we can get anywhere. Good, but nothing special.

523587

For my entree, I had one of the specials "Surf and Turf" - basically steak and tempura shrimp served with Jasmine rice and vegetables. The steak was perfectly medium rare and beautifully seasoned. Unfortunately, the shrimp didn't come out with the steak and by the time it arrived at the table, it was somewhat cold. The tempura was nice and crisp, but the shrimp itself was very 'meh'. The rice and vegetables were both good, though, I would have liked the vegetables to have been cut a little smaller. There were some very large pieces of bok choy that were essentially raw due to the size.

523590
523627

Eric decided to order a side of garlic noodles, a side of chicken fried rice, AND Sweet and Sour Chicken. Yes, really. Our server convinced him that this would be A LOT of food, so he agreed to have the Sweet and Sour Chicken plated to go. When his dishes arrived, he realized that she was right. His garlic noodles were delicious, addictive almost - I had more than a few bites. The chicken fried rice, again, wasn't anything special. 523620
523621

We each ate about half of our entrees before we decided that we needed to save room for the ever popular Fried Cream Cheese wonton dessert.

523624

They were everything you want dessert to be: sweet, crunchy, and creamy and the pineapple and strawberries provided a nice freshness. The dish of vanilla ice cream sat, mostly untouched.

Good morning dining review readers! We started the day bright and early with breakfast at Chef Mickey's. I was not hungry, AT ALL, but Eric was (how?!?!) so when my alarm went off at 6:30, I begrudgingly got out of bed and got ready.

I checked us in online from the monorail, and by the time we made it downstairs, our table was ready. A funny incident: when the lady took my temperature before going into the restaurant, she looked a little panicked, then she took it again and looked even more panicked. I knew I was fine because I'd already been checked before getting on the monorail, but I was a little concerned. She kept looking at the thermometer, then she whispered something to the hostess. Finally, they figured out that the thermometer was on Celsius rather than Fahrenheit, and that I was not, in fact, dead. 😂🤣

We were seated and placed our drink orders. Eric was boring and chose coffee and water. I chose iced tea with lemon and the Chef's Bloody Mary.

523685

As you can see, the topper was practically a meal in itself! Tillamook cheddar and Gouda cheese, fried salami, olives, and bacon. The bloody Mary itself was also great, decently spicy without being overpowering.

As soon as the drinks had been delivered, the first round of food was delivered to the table.

523687

Fruit, yogurt parfaits, and a basket of pastries. I had a bite of the cheese danish, a bite of the yogurt, and one piece of each kind of fruit - watermelon, cantaloupe, pineapple, and honeydew. All of the fruit was delightfully fresh and ripe. The yogurt and Danish were good, but pretty ordinary.

Next came the platters of hot food: Ham, bacon, sausage, smoked sausage. Then screamed eggs, an egg white bite, tater tots, and cheesy potato casserole. A third platter full of Mickey waffles, pancakes, and French toast sticks apart arrived.

523695
523697
523698

Again, I tried one bite of everything. The ham was surprisingly good, as were the scrambled eggs. The egg white bite was also very tasty. Eric's favorite item was the cheesy potatoes. Overall everything was hot and fresh. For the price, this breakfast was a great value!

After paying our check, we walked over to Magic Kingdom for a fun day!

Readers, I have failed you. I could not eat up to my full potential at Tony's Town Square for lunch today. I'm so sorry!

We checked in right at 12:15 for our 12:20 reservation. In two minutes, we were being led to a quiet table in the sun room. At this point, I was still optimistic about being able to order something review worthy, but as soon as we sat down and I started smelling the food, I knew I was going to be a disappointment.

Eric had really been looking forward to eating here, but I was significantly less enthusiastic. I ordered an iced tea with lemon and Eric asked for water and a Coke. Our server brought the drinks and also some bread and oil.

523749

I have never met a bread and dipping oil that I didn't love... until today. The bread was kind of crunchy and stale, but also soggy from where the oil had sloshed around. The oil itself was just okay, but there was about an inch of it, and no way to get the seasoning from the bottom of the dish without absolutely soaking the crouton-like bread. We each had two bites and declared that we were done with it. That has literally never happened before.

Eric ordered the Caprese for his appetizer. While it was good, it was also tiny. 3 small balls of mozzarella, about 1/2 if a tomato, and a few blistered baby heirloom tomatoes. The balsamic was good quality and it was sprinkled with nice large grains of salt. The bite that I had was good.. but it was also about 1/4 of the appetizer.

523750

I also ordered an appetizer, but asked for it to be my meal. I chose to go for the fried mozzarella. This was delicious, and just the right size for food fatigued stomach. The mozzarella was good quality and perfectly breaded and fried.

523751

Desperate for something green, I also ordered a side of broccolini to go with my fried cheese. Now, broccolini is my favorite vegetable, and I take pretty much any chance I get to order it. This was just not good. It was completely undercooked, almost raw. I like cooked veggies to be on the crisp side, but this had barely seen the heat of a cooking vessel.

523752

Eric continued his "Tour de Spaghetti and Meatballs". His meal was slightly more successful than mine, but not entirely. The pasta was well cooked al dente, but his meatballs were VERY undercooked in the middle. Like to the point that he didn't feel comfortable eating them. He ate the spaghetti and left the meatballs sitting there.

523755

We hadn't been disappointed enough yet, so we ordered the Italian Strawberry Shortcake to share for dessert.

523756

While the flavor was great, the value was not. For $8.50, we literally received 4 bite sized cubes of pound cake, 1 single balsamic marinated strawberry, and a squirt of whipped cream.

Overall, Tony's was disappointing. The food was not great, the service was just okay, and the value was just not there. I don't mind paying a premium for good food. Tony's will be a hard pass for me in the future.
